Output 51d3769b688fa25fd74adecebbe4a222349239713e1240de645eac817c2eb23f:0

value
777987
script pubkey
OP_0 OP_PUSHBYTES_20 cddaa41f1fd6383a9bdb58a1f4c9b02b6d7ba232
address
bc1qehd2g8cl6cur4x7mtzslfjds9dkhhg3je80e64
transaction
51d3769b688fa25fd74adecebbe4a222349239713e1240de645eac817c2eb23f
confirmations
128164
spent
true